90-day cutover from legacy IVR to Amazon Connect at a national retailer
A national specialty retailer had 90 days to get off a decade-old Avaya IVR before their peak holiday window — and wanted agent assist live on day one. pronix.ai ran the cutover on Amazon Connect with Amazon Q for agent assist, held CSAT flat through peak, and cut AHT by 28%.

The challenge
A decade of Avaya customization, 2,400 agents across three sites, and a 90-day window before holiday peak. Prior migration attempts had stalled on IVR parity and integration debt. The stakeholder bar: zero CSAT dip, no missed peak day.
Our approach
Cut scope, not quality
We shipped the top 80% of IVR flows in phase one and put the tail in a parallel workstream. That call — made in week two — is what made 90 days possible.
Agent assist on day one
Amazon Q for real-time suggestions, tuned on 6 months of anonymized transcripts. Went live with the platform, not six months after.
Warm-cutover, not big-bang
Site-by-site cutover on a Sunday-Monday rhythm. Rollback scripts rehearsed twice per site. War room staffed for 72 hours after each site went live.
Real-time CSAT signal
Post-call sentiment plus first-hour supervisor sampling. We caught two intent-routing regressions in the first 24 hours and fixed them before they hit peak.
